№18: MKE Ankaragucu

Here comes the last one of three jackpot winners... Another season where Ankaragucu spent most of the time on the lower standings. Last season, they reached salvation thanks to a last home victory. They are thankful to the Turkish FA’s decision this time around. There was no leading player in offensive performance, but a few players like Ilhan Parlak, Dever Orgill and Oscar Scarione shared most of the responsibility. They never managed to build a steady run during the whole season. In particular, they offered terrible performances between September and February. During that period, they recorded only one victory in 17 fixtures and the fans saw coaches changing three times. Of course, the board’s wrong coach decisions also affected this bad run as much as the squad. In the late fixtures, they were expected to collect more points in order to survive, but they were also unlucky to meet strong rivals in those matches. So their destiny was almost unavoidable. In this period, Gerson Rodrigues had a fight with Kulusic and then he was released. This annoying incident led to a team's positive reaction, but it was too late. The fans saw that the team managed to have the right chemistry with coach Ibrahim Uzulmez. They are expected to keep on working with him. At the moment, they are one of serious candidates for relegation. So it is a must to bring in players to give their squad more quality and more depth. Otherwise, nothing will save them once again.


Player of the Season: Ilhan Parlak
